Fig. 1.1. Activation of signaling pathways at different levels in cells that are stimu-
lated by growth factors. Binding of growth factors to the cell surface receptor leads to
activation of intracellular downstream known (solid lines) and unknown (broken lines)
signaling molecules (colored blocks). The end result of this activation is to turn on the
transcription of genes and ultimately the translation of mRNA into proteins that promote
or inhibit cell growth. Measurement of synthesis of either mRNA or protein will reflect the
function of a gene.
